Address

DD6kKXfdGXmFqGGcL8r73r61zLNRjdF7EZCopy

Total Received

47907586.4145 XVG

Total Sent

47907586.4145 XVG

№ Transactions

1016

Final Balance

0 XVG

Transactions
Filter